## Break-Glass: StockRoute Planner

StockRoute plans nightly restock routes for the vending fleet. If all admin accounts are locked and route generation stalls, maintainers may use break-glass access rather than waiting for the identity team. Open the local console on the planner host, choose emergency unlock, and record the event in the maintenance log. The console will request one credential: the recovery passphrase shown directly below.

unlock words, bawef-kahap: sorax-sorir-quenys-aldok

Handover for the eng sync — Gatewick rate limiting

Passing this to Tomas since I'm out next week. Short version: the per-tenant rate limiter on Gatewick is now token-bucket instead of fixed-window, which killed the burst-at-minute-boundary complaints from the Larkspur team. Two tenants still have legacy overrides; I left notes in the tenant registry. Don't touch the refill math without running the soak test first — it's twitchy. Current gateway limiter settings for reference are below.

service settings:
ULAIX_LOG_LEVEL=info
ULAIX_METRICS_HOST=metrics.ulaix.nelvroworks.internal
ULAIX_POOL_SIZE=16

Subject: Reconcilor nightly job — action needed. On-call: the inventory reconciliation run for the Dunmore warehouse region finished with 312 unmatched SKUs, well above the 50 threshold. Root cause looks like the supplier feed switching to gzip mid-stream; the parser silently truncated. Fix is merged and deployed to staging; prod rollout at 09:00 pending your ack. If counts drift further overnight, pause the job via the reconcilor-halt flag rather than killing the pod. Verify you're on the correct deploy using the token below.

trace token, bawep-fahof: htk6_262092